Which one fits you

Both need much the same wrist — roughly 43–59mm across the flat of the wrist. Neither will fit where the other won't, so decide on thickness, weight and features instead.

The Venu 3S wears larger than the Vivomove Trend (41mm vs 40.4mm case), giving it more wrist presence — and needing a wider wrist to sit cleanly.

On the wrist the Venu 3S feels lighter (40g vs 43.3g, case only).

The Venu 3S is middle-of-the-pack for thickness among the 374 41mm watches in the database.

Among the 509 40mm watches we hold thickness for, the Vivomove Trend is thicker than 81% — it will sit high even though the case width reads modest.

The Venu 3S is 0.6mm wider, 0.6mm longer, 0.1mm thicker and 3.3g lighter than the Vivomove Trend. Both are circular.

Battery life compared

Furthest apart in Smartwatch mode, where the Venu 3S lasts 2.0× as long as the Vivomove Trend (10 days against 5 days).
